OV57 XLB is a 2007 Mazda BT-50 in Silver with a 2,499cc diesel engine. This vehicle has been through 22 MOT tests with a personal pass rate of 63.6%.
Across all 2007 Mazda BT-50 models, the average MOT pass rate is 73.6% with a typical mileage of 82,985 miles. This particular vehicle has a lower pass rate than the average for its year, which may indicate maintenance issues worth investigating.
The most common reason a Mazda BT-50 fails its MOT is brake pipe excessively corroded, accounting for 674 recorded failures. If you're considering buying OV57 XLB, it's worth having these areas checked by a mechanic before committing.
The Mazda BT-50 typically stays on UK roads for around 20 years. At 19 years old, this Mazda BT-50 is approaching the upper end of the typical lifespan for this model.
